Factors That Influence The Cost Of A Logo

A logo design cost can range from $0 to tens of thousands. However, it depends on the complexity of the design.

  • Design process: Using graphic editors and internet services is the cheapest choice. Whereas buying a logo from a branding firm is the most expensive.

 

  • Designer’s level: The more skilled the designer, the higher the price.

 

  • Location: If you acquire the service offline, the logo design cost will be higher in big cities than in rural areas.

 

  • The amount of change: If you don’t like the outcome and want a designer to change the layout numerous times, the total fee may be affected.

 

  • Package of services: It may contain a raster file (this option does not enable you to modify the size without losing quality). Or a collection of files in various formats and sizes. It also contains a complete set of corporate identification pieces. These include business cards, letterheads, envelopes, and brand books.

 

How Much Does A Logo Design Cost? 

 

The typical logo design cost is between $300 and $700. The numbers favor designers when designing a logo for a small firm. 

 

Did you know that over 67% of small business owners are ready to pay $500 or less for a professional logo? And only 18% will pay more than $1,000.

Do It Yourself (DIY)

 

This is the best choice if you wish to keep all your spending to a minimum. There are several online platforms where you may make your unique logo, like Canva and Looka, Also, you may use standard design software. Though, there is always a learning curve.

 

 A significant perk of using DIY software is that you may see what you want. And, you’ll be the one to determine its appearance. Also, it is very affordable. However, doing a DIY logo design is difficult if you have no prior expertise. 

You may need to invest in expensive design software. These include such as Adobe Illustrator or Photoshop. The standard DIY logo design cost range from $0 to $50. However, this depends on the software used to create your graphics. 

 

Logo Template or Logo Maker

 

If you are not good at designing a logo from scratch, consider buying an existing online logo maker. Premade logo design makers shorten the time required to generate a design. Examples of logo makers are Adobe Spark, Creative Market, GraphicRiver, and others.

 An online logo maker is accessible to the public. Thus, other firms can have similar designs to yours. A logo maker cannot understand your company’s unique needs. Therefore, it won’t produce high-quality images like a logo designer will. 

Some advantage of using a logo maker is that there are thousands of templates to pick from. Also, you don’t have to spend so much time designing from scratch. They create unique designs according to your brand name and specifications.

 

However, the logo template you select may be similar to other firms. Logo makers are not smart enough to produce a logo that matches your company’s identity. Lastly, the standard cost of a logo maker ranges from $20 to $200. 

 

Crowdsourcing Or Design Contests

design contest

Crowdsourcing is one of the easiest ways to generate several ideas for your logo design. Design contests are also suitable crowdsourced methods for getting original designs that you can purchase. If unsure about your design skills, you can organize a design contest. It may allow you to obtain a selection of logos for a few hundred dollars. 

 

The only disadvantage is that designs are unpredictable. You might also dislike any of the contestants’ design proposals. Even if you don’t wind up paying a dime, you’ll have wasted a lot of time (and hence money) in the process.

 

An advantage of this crowdsourcing is that it is cost-effective. There is also no need for a specific design brief since many concepts are available. However, it is unpredictable and time-consuming. Hence, it could result in loss. 

 

In the end. Crowdsourcing is more expensive than DIY or logo maker, and a logo design cost may range from $130 to $700.

 

Freelance Logo Designers

 

Nothing beats an expert’s effort. Hiring a freelance designer is the best option if you want a professional logo design service. The cost of freelance logo design varies according to experience. 

 

Hiring a freelance designer will cost about $300 – $2000. Whereas, the hourly freelance logo design cost ranges from $20 to $100. This may not be the final price. But most freelancers will offer you a better estimate, especially if they charge on a per-project basis. 

 

You may find freelance graphic designers on sites like Fiverr, Upwork, Dribble, Behance, and PeoplePerHour. A major perk of hiring a freelance designer is its affordability, and you can contact the designer about your unique needs. On the flip side, there is a risk of fraud since freelancers often imitate the work of others to get clients and scam them. 

 

Because of the work required, the freelance designer may take longer than expected. So, you may end up paying far above your budget.

Graphics Design Agency

 

Hiring a design agency is another solution for your logo design. This is the most costly choice for logo creation on the market. You will have to pay a lot if you want a quality, one-of-a-kind logo. So be rest assured that your logo will be consistent with your brand, beliefs, and target market. 

 

Before establishing a logo, these design firms do their homework. They conduct significant market research on your brand and then create it from scratch. You will receive a high-quality logo, detailed brand design, and market research. 

 

Moreover, a graphic design agency is expensive. An agency’s logo design cost range from $2,500 to $10,000 and is often beyond reach for small business owners.
